Standards
●
DIN VDE 0100-710 (VDE 0100 Teil 710): 2002-11
●
ÖVE-EN7/1991, ÖVE-EN7a/1994
●
ÖVE/ÖNORM E8007/A1: 2001-02-01
●
ÖVE/ÖNORM E8007/A2: 2002-11-01
●
IEC 60364-7-710: 2002-11
●
DIN EN 60439-1 (VDE 0660 Teil 500): 2000-08
Technical Data
Insulation coordination acc. to IEC 60664-1
Rated insulation voltage...................................................................................................... AC 250 V
Rated impulse withstand voltage/contamination level......................................................... 4 kV/3
Voltage ranges
Supply voltage U
s
.........................................................................................................DC or AC 24 V
Operating range of U
s
.........................................................................................................20 ... 28 V
Frequency range of U
s
......................................................................................................40 ... 60 Hz
Power consumption ...............................................................................................................
≤
3 W
Indicating and operating elements
Display (illuminated)......................................................................................................... LC Display
Number of characters / height.................................................................................2 x 16 / 4.5 mm
LEDs.............................................................................................................................. 2 (Alarm, ON)
Buttons.............................................................................................................................................. 3
Inputs/ outputs
Digital inputs (only MK2418C-11) .............................................................................. 8 (IN1 ... IN8)
All digital inputs with electrical isolation
Voltage range (high) ..........................................................................................15 V ... 30 V AC/DC
Voltage range (low) ................................................................................................0 V ... 2 V AC/DC
Cable length, inputs at 0.8 mm².........................................................................................
≤
500 m
Contact circuit for test button (only MK2418C-11) ............................................................ PT1/PT2
Interfaces
Interface / protocol..........................................................................................................RS485/BMS
Cable length......................................................................................................................
≤
1200 m
Recommended cable (screened, screen on one side to PE) .................................... JY(ST)Y 2 x 0,6
Terminating resistor ...............................................................................................120
Ω
(0.25 W)
Device address BMS bus.......................................................................................................... 1 ... 30
Switching elements
Switching elements................................................................ 1 relay with one changeover contact
Rated contact voltage......................................................................................... AC 250 V/DC 300 V
Electrical endurance (AC 220V /60 Hz) ............................................. 12 000 switching operations
Contact class ......................................................................................................IIB (IEC60255-0-20)
Making capacity AC/DC ................................................................................................................5 A
Breaking capacity at AC 230 V, cos phi 0.4...................................................................................2 A
Breaking capacity at DC 24 V, L/R=0 s......................................................................................0.2 A
Operating mode .......................................................................................................... N/C operation
General data
EMC immunity................................................................................................. acc. to EN 61000-6-2
EMC emission ................................................................................................. acc. to EN 61000-6-4
Shock resistance IEC60068-2-27 (device in operation)................................................. 15 g/11 ms
Bumping IEC60068-2-29 (during transport) .................................................................. 40 g/6 ms
Vibration resistance IEC 60068-2-6 (device in operation) .................................. 1 g / 10 ... 150 Hz
Vibration resistance IEC 60068-2-6 (during transport) ...................................... 2 g / 10 ... 150 Hz
Ambient temperature (during operation) .............................................................. -5 °C ... +55 °C
Storage temperature range ................................................................................... -25 °C ... +60 °C
Climatic class acc. to DIN IEC60721-3-3 .....................................................................................3K5
Operating mode .............................................................................................. continuous operation
Mounting ....................................................................................................................... any position
Connection .................................................................................screw terminals/plug-in terminals
